Abstract

Aviation secondary radar and aircraft identity identification system of the invention, including the signal receiving unit for receiving secondary radar and Aircraft Communication;Arithmetic element for data operation needed for providing system and generates control instruction;Secondary radar fingerprint base, for storing the communication attributes information between secondary radar and institute's pipe aircraft.System of the present invention realizes the mark to radar identity by acquisition to radar interrogator response time and contrast judgement, and this system and method are based in radar and mode that the caused relatively-stationary inquire/response time difference is realized, is simple and efficient.

Background technique
Aviation/navigation management secondary radar (Secondary Surveillance Radar--SSR), also referred to as air traffic control radar letter Mark system (ATCRBS:Air Traffic Control Radar Beacon System).It is initially in air battle to make Radar tells aircraft between ourselves and the enemy and the identification of friend or foe that develops, passes through when the basic principle and component of this system After being used for the air traffic control of civil aviaton after development, just at secondary radar system.
Controller readily appreciates that the parameters such as the number, height, direction of aircraft from secondary radar, makes radar by monitoring Tool becomes the means of air control, and the appearance of secondary radar is the most great technical progress of air traffic control, secondary thunder Up to work together with primary radar, its primary antenna is mounted on top and the primary radar synchronous rotary of primary radar.
The pulse of secondary radar emissions be it is pairs of, and the time interval between every a pair of of pulse be it is fixed, this Every the mode for determining secondary radar.Another important component of secondary radar system is the answering machine filled on aircraft, response Machine is the wireless set that different form encoded signal can be issued after receiving corresponding signal, and answering machine is receiving After the request signal issued to ground secondary radar, accordingly answered.These signals are received by the secondary radar antenna on ground, By decoding, the identification number and height of aircraft are just displayed next to out in the bright spot of display this airplane of primary radar screen appearance Degree, controller will readily appreciate that position and the code name of aircraft.In order to make controller can be very at the initial stage of challenge the aircraft Fastly on screen luminous point and corresponding aircraft connect, answering machine also has identification function on machine, and driver is in pipe Member processed can press " identification " key when requiring, at this moment answering machine issues privileged site identification pulse (SPI), this pulse makes Bright spot on earth station's screen broadens, with other bright spots being different from screen.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.It is based on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ts every other Embodiment shall fall within the protection scope of the present invention.
As shown in Figures 1 and 2, the aviation secondary radar of the preferred embodiment of the present invention and aircraft identity identification system, Including for receiving the signal receiving unit of secondary radar and Aircraft Communication.The signal of communication specifically includes radar in pipe The pattern information in inquire/response signal and signal issued when managing aircraft.Arithmetic element, for providing needed for system Data operation and generate control instruction;Secondary radar fingerprint base is logical between secondary radar and institute's pipe aircraft for storing Believe attribute information.The attribute information refers to that secondary radar and/or aircraft are different from the feature of other radars and/or aircraft Parameter.Specifically, the communication attributes information between the secondary radar and institute's pipe aircraft includes secondary radar and aircraft Between complete one group of inquiry between response time interval and/or it is described inquiry and answer signal occur at the time of.Utilize Distinctive inquire/response time interval distinguishes different radar/mode and aircraft in secondary radar and its mode.By building The form of vertical file store realizes the dynamic monitoring to system.
Preferred embodiment scheme, the communication attributes information between the secondary radar and institute's pipe aircraft include secondary thunder The mode attribute information reached, for distinguishing the multiple-working mode of same radar.Usual same secondary radar includes a variety of work Mode, this embodiment scheme are intended to distinguish the different working modes of same radar.
Preferred embodiment scheme, the arithmetic element include identification program, and the identification program is by referring to secondary radar The communication attributes information of line library storage is compared with the received live signal of signal receiving unit, to judge signal receiving unit Whether received live signal has been stored in secondary radar fingerprint base.If have existed in fingerprint base, then it represents that monitoring To the corresponding radar of signal and aircraft belong to before the radar or aircraft that have monitored, the monitoring data can use In the runing time map for drawing the radar and aircraft, to understand the working law of the radar and aircraft in detail.
Preferred embodiment scheme, the arithmetic element include more new procedures, and the more new procedures are secondary for will not belong to In communication attributes signal write-in library in radar fingerprint base, and the signal is associated with to corresponding radar.More to fingerprint base It is newly to establish new radar and aircraft fingerprint characteristic, the mode which can be same as information warning simultaneously, which is reminded, to be used for, the area The situation of change of domain radar and aircraft, while the map parameter that radar and aircraft run operating mode in detail can be provided.
Preferred embodiment scheme, the more new procedures further include establishing archives letter to the communication attributes signal in write-in library Breath, the archives signal includes but is not limited to time and/or the geographical coordinate for receiving the signal.
Aviation secondary radar and aircraft identity identification method, include the following steps:
A, secondary radar fingerprint base initial data is created;
B, it is compared with secondary radar fingerprint base data to data by signal receiving unit is received, to recognize current number According to whether being recorded in secondary radar fingerprint base;
C, according to the identification result of step b, determine the received corresponding radar of data and/or aircraft whether by It includes.Comparison data can be periodically exported by setting detection frequency, detailed results can directly be exported according to comparison data, Information warning (result changed) only can be exported, change curve (map) can also be plotted as by multiple results and carries out figure Showing output.
Preferred embodiment scheme, the discrimination method include warning information output, and the warning information output includes step: When the judging result of step b and/or step c are no, export for reminding the region new radar and/or aircraft occur Information warning.
Preferred embodiment scheme, the step a specifically include following steps:
A1, signal receiving unit receive the signal from secondary radar system, and are transmitted to arithmetic element;
A2, arithmetic element are according to the transmission of data extraction signal and the time of reception and time interval information;
A3, arithmetic element store the information of extraction to secondary radar fingerprint base to form initial data.
Preferred embodiment scheme, the communication mode that the signal receiving unit receives data belong to non-cooperative communication mode.
Preferred embodiment scheme, the discrimination method further include fingerprint base data-updating method, and the update method includes It will not belong in the communication attributes signal write-in library in secondary radar fingerprint base, and the signal be associated with to corresponding radar.
Preferred embodiment scheme, the data-updating method further include establishing archives to the communication attributes signal in write-in library Information, the archives signal include but is not limited to time and/or the geographical coordinate for receiving the signal.
Above embodiments of the present invention are mainly characterized by:1, the relatively-stationary inquiry that will be formed in radar production process Response time poor (Millisecond) and the random error (Microsecond grade) of radar itself are distinguished, and as the class of radar itself Like the identity identification (electromagnetism fingerprint) in people of fingerprint;2, through the identity identification of radar in a manner of non-cooperative communication Obtain the working condition (number of objects of radar management) of radar;3, system is by establishing history management archives, with police radar And its situation of change of management object.Can grasp monitoring region in radar quantity, distribution situation, each radar management pair As the case where (aircraft) and the variation of situation.
